About The Role
This is an exciting opportunity to be part of our Housing Partnerships Team as a Housing Regulation & Partnerships Manager. In this role you will lead the development of relationships with housing partners across our borough, including private registered providers of social housing, co-operatives, charities, and other key stakeholders: to ensure that we jointly deliver our core functions in accordance with regulation; and realise our shared goals.
Your professional accountability is to provide assurance that the Council is compliant with all statutory and regulatory requirements relating to its partners, developing action plans and remediations where we are deficient, taking enabling and direct actions to ensure that our shared goals are achieved and that we have a positive impact on the lives of our tenants and residents.
About The Team You’ll Be Working In
* You will line-manage directly one Housing Partnerships Assistant Service Manager and through them a team of project, delivery and improvement officers.
* Be fully accountable for the management, planning and coordination of strategic relationships with key housing partners, delegating operational tasks to the assistant service manager, as necessary. Represent the service corporately and with partners, deputising for your manager and head of service as required.
* Lead, motivate and develop your team to build strategic partnerships with key housing stakeholders, providing analysis, diagnostic, advice and support for strategies and working practices that improve joint outputs and outcomes for residents, and provide quality assurance and evidence of efficiency and value for money for participating organisations.
* Monitor team resources including the budget, ICT and mobile working equipment, and customer information. Ensure that all data held by the team is fair, accurate and secure so that resources are put to appropriate use to deliver an efficient service.
